UFC Fight Night 52 results: Myles Jury stops Takanori Gomi with 92-second TKO

SAITAMA, Japan – Myles Jury continued to impress and picked up another signature win for his resume.

Jury (15-0 MMA, 6-0 UFC) took out Takanori Gomi (35-10-1 MMA, 4-5 UFC) with a first-round TKO, needing a little more than 90 seconds to get the job done.

The lightweight bout was the co-main event of today’s UFC Fight Night 52 card at Saitama Super Arena in Saitama, Japan. It streamed on UFC Fight Pass.

Jury worked some kicks early against the Japanese fan favorite. Gomi defended a takedown attempt in the first minute. But that would be Gomi’s best moment of the fight.

About 85 seconds in, Jury crushed Gomi with a right hand down the middle. Commit fell to the canvas, and Jury was all over him with several rights and lefts to get the stoppage. The end came just 92 seconds into the fight.

“Ive been a fan of Gomi since I was 16. Getting the opportunity fight him, especially here in Japan, is a huge moment in my career,” Jury said. “I want to get that belt one day. Right now, I don’t want to fight anybody. I want to go have some sushi and some sake.”

Jury stayed unbeaten as a pro. Gomi heads back to the loss column and has dropped two of his past three.
